Overall Meaning

In Fairground Attraction’s song “Perfect,” the singer is expressing her desire for a love that is genuine and worthwhile. She declares that she no longer wants to engage in half-hearted love affairs and play silly games. The singer acknowledges that in the past, she has been foolish and made mistakes when it came to love. However, she is now determined to get it right and find a love that is perfect and worth it.


The repetition of “It’s got to be perfect, it’s got to be worth it” emphasizes the singer's insistence on finding true love. The song also highlights the folly of young love and how it can lead to mistakes and heartbreaks. The singer’s search for a genuine and worthwhile love can be seen as a reflection of the human desire for meaningful connections and relationships.
